Fence Sealing in Seattle, WA

Fence sealing services involve applying protective treatments to existing fences to help prevent damage from moisture, UV rays, and other environmental factors. This service is suitable for a variety of fencing materials, including wood, vinyl, and composite, and is often requested for projects aiming to extend the lifespan and appearance of a fence. Homeowners typically seek fence sealing to maintain the integrity of their fencing, reduce the need for repairs, and preserve its visual appeal over time. Before requesting fence sealing, property owners should consider the type of fencing material, the current condition of the surface, and whether any repairs or cleaning are needed prior to sealing.

Understanding the differences between sealant types and their suitability for specific fencing materials is important for property owners considering this service. It’s also helpful to know that sealing is most effective when performed on clean, dry surfaces and may need to be reapplied periodically depending on weather exposure and the type of sealant used. Clarifying the scope of work, including whether cleaning or repairs are included, can ensure the project meets expectations and helps maintain the fence’s durability and appearance for years to come.

FAQ

Fence Sealing Questions

What is fence sealing? Fence sealing involves applying a protective coating to help prevent damage from moisture, UV rays, and pests, extending the life of the fence.

Which types of fences can be sealed? Most wood, vinyl, and composite fences can benefit from sealing to maintain their appearance and durability.

How often should a fence be sealed? Typically, fences should be resealed every 2 to 3 years to maintain protection and appearance.

What are the benefits of sealing a fence? Sealing helps preserve the fence’s condition, enhances its appearance, and can reduce the need for repairs over time.
